The EXPLORER® 727 is designed for real time Broadband satellite Communications on the Move (BCOTM). From disaster relief and law enforcement to fighting terrorism across borders, EXPLORER® 727 will play a key role for decision making, planning and coordination.
The EXPLORER® 727 is unparalleled in the industry today with its robust, reliable and durable design. The EXPLORER® 727 was developed with focus on BCOTM solutions for key markets, including: Department of Defence (DoD), Government and Commercial organizations with broadband satellite communications requirements.

| Rx Freq. Band |
1525.0 - 1559.0 MHz |
| Tx Freq. Band |
1626.5 - 1660.5 MHz |
| Channel Spacing |
1.25 kHz - RX. |
| Survival Temperature |
-40°C to 80°C (-40 to 176°F)
(Power on, non functional) |
| Data/Fax |
Data:
ISDN UDI/RDI 64/56 kbps
ISDN 3.1 kHz Audio 64 kbps
Standard data up to 432 kbps
Streaming data (QoS) 32, 64, 128, 256 kbps
Fax:
ISDN, 3.1 kHz Audio 64 kbps |
